WASATCH TANK LINES LLC (USDOT 1416251) has a Vektor safety score of 94/100 and a Clear to load verdict, from the carrier's FMCSA record refreshed Sep 6, 2026.
The carrier holds active common for-hire operating authority per FMCSA L&I as of Sep 6, 2026.
It has an unknown current BIPD insurance status because no FMCSA L&I active-filing snapshot is available as of Sep 6, 2026.
It reports 64 power units and 73 drivers in its most recent MCS-150 filing dated Jan 22, 2026.
It has an FMCSA safety rating of Satisfactory assigned Aug 8, 2025 in the federal record refreshed Sep 6, 2026.
WASATCH TANK LINES LLC's USDOT number is 1416251, and its motor carrier number is MC-535996.
As of Sep 6, 2026, WASATCH TANK LINES LLC is active in the FMCSA register with common, contract, broker operating authority on file.
WASATCH TANK LINES LLC operates 64 power units and 73 drivers per its most recent MCS-150 filing.
WASATCH TANK LINES LLC is based in HEBER CITY, UT, with roadside inspections recorded across 12 states.
